Regulatory Framework and Compliance in Cyprus

The regulatory environment in Cyprus is a primary determinant of the online casino industry’s structure and operations. The Cyprus Gaming and Casino Supervision Commission (CGC) is the primary regulatory body, responsible for licensing, supervising, and enforcing regulations within the iGaming sector. The CGC’s role is to ensure fair play, prevent money laundering, protect vulnerable players, and generate revenue for the state. Understanding the specific requirements for obtaining and maintaining a license is crucial for any operator considering entering or expanding within the Cypriot market. This includes adherence to strict anti-money laundering (AML) and know-your-customer (KYC) protocols, responsible gambling measures, and data protection regulations. The CGC also actively monitors licensed operators to ensure compliance and takes enforcement action against those who violate the regulations. Responsible Gambling Measures

Responsible gambling is a cornerstone of the Cypriot regulatory framework. The CGC mandates that licensed operators implement robust measures to protect vulnerable players and prevent problem gambling. These measures include age verification, deposit limits, self-exclusion options, and access to support services. Operators are also required to provide clear and transparent information about the risks associated with gambling and to promote responsible gaming practices. The CGC actively monitors operators’ compliance with these measures and takes enforcement action against those who fail to meet the required standards.
